[发明专利]用于隔离控制器局域网络中的故障的方法和装置有效
申请号: | 201410470400.9 | 申请日: | 2014-09-16 |
公开(公告)号: | CN104468175B | 公开(公告)日: | 2019-01-22 |
发明(设计)人: | S.蒋 | 申请(专利权)人: | 通用汽车环球科技运作有限责任公司 |
主分类号: | H04L12/24 | 分类号: | H04L12/24;H04L12/40 |
代理公司: | 中国专利代理(香港)有限公司 72001 | 代理人: | 陈国慧;李婷 |
地址: | 美国密*** | 国省代码: | 美国;US |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 用于 隔离 控制器 局域网络 中的 故障 方法 装置 | ||
本发明提供一种用于隔离控制器局域网络中的故障的方法和装置。一种移动系统上的控制器局域网络(CAN)具有包括通信总线和节点的多个CAN元件。一种用于监测CAN的方法包括检测CAN的无效节点,并且基于CAN的无效节点和用于CAN的网络拓扑,采用车外控制器来识别CAN中的候选故障。基于候选故障隔离CAN中的故障。
技术领域
本发明涉及控制器局域网络中的通信以及与其相关联的故障隔离。
背景技术
在本部分中的叙述仅提供与本发明相关的背景信息。因而,这样的叙述不是意在构成承认是现有技术。
车辆系统包括多个子系统,举例说明包括发动机、变速器、车座/操纵部、制动器、HVAC以及乘员保护。可以使用多个控制器来监测和控制子系统的操作。控制器可以构造为经由控制器局域网络(CAN)进行通信,以响应于操作者指令、车辆操作状态以及外部条件协调车辆的操作。在其中一个控制器中可能发生故障,故障经由CAN总线影响通信。
网络例如CAN的拓扑是指网络元件之间的连接布置,并且优选地包括具有互连或分散的电源、接地或者在它们之间的通信链路的多个节点。物理拓扑描述包括链路和节点的物理元件的布置或布局,其中节点包括控制器和其他连接设备,并且链路包括电源线、接地线或通信线。逻辑拓扑描述数据消息或电力在采用链路的节点之间的网络内的流动。已知的CAN系统对所有控制器采用电源线和地线的分离的电源和接地拓扑。已知的控制器通过在不同周期在CAN总线上发送的消息互相通信。
已知的系统在消息接收控制器处检测故障,其中在控制器的交互作用层处使用信号监督和信号暂停监测来完成对消息的故障检测。故障可以报告为通信丢失,例如传送数据消息的丢失。这种检测系统一般不能识别故障的根源,并且不能区分瞬时故障和间歇性故障。一种已知的系统需要单独监测网络的物理拓扑的硬件和尺寸细节,以有效地监测和检测网络中的通信故障。
发明内容
一种在移动系统上的控制器局域网络(CAN)具有多个CAN元件,其包括通信总线和节点。一种用于监测CAN的方法包括检测CAN的无效节点,并且基于CAN的无效节点和CAN的网络拓扑采用车外控制器来识别在CAN中的故障。基于候选故障隔离在CAN中的故障。
本发明还提供如下方案:
1. 一种监测移动系统上的包括多个控制器局域网络(CAN)元件的CAN的方法,所述CAN元件包括通信总线和多个节点,所述方法包括:
检测CAN的无效节点;
基于所述CAN的无效节点和用于所述CAN的网络拓扑,采用车外控制器来识别所述CAN中的候选故障;以及
基于所述候选故障隔离所述CAN中的故障。
2.如方案1所述的方法,其中采用车外控制器来识别所述CAN中的候选故障包括:
将所述CAN的无效节点和与用于所述CAN的网络拓扑相关联的多个故障特征矢量进行比较;
识别与所述CAN的无效节点对应的所述故障特征矢量中的一个;
确定与所识别故障特征矢量相关联的故障症状;以及
基于所述故障症状识别所述CAN中的候选故障。
3.如方案2所述的方法,其中确定与所识别故障特征矢量相关联的故障症状包括采用CAN的网络拓扑的可达性分析,其中监测通信来确定哪个节点是对所述故障症状无效的。
4.如方案2所述的方法,其中与所识别故障特征矢量相关联的故障症状包括在电源与节点之间的断开链路。
5.如方案2所述的方法,其中与所识别故障特征矢量相关联的故障症状包括在电接地与节点之间的断开链路。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于通用汽车环球科技运作有限责任公司,未经通用汽车环球科技运作有限责任公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/201410470400.9/2.html,转载请声明来源钻瓜专利网。